在当今数字化时代,服务器作为数据存储、处理和传输的核心枢纽,其安全性直接关系到企业运营的稳定性和用户信息的安全,随着网络攻击手段的不断升级和复杂化,服务器面临的安全威胁也日益严峻,本文将深入探讨服务器可能遭遇的主要安全问题,并提出相应的防护措施,以期为企业和个人用户提供有价值的参考。
一、服务器面临的主要安全问题
1.恶意软件与病毒攻击
服务器常成为黑客利用恶意软件(如病毒、蠕虫、特洛伊木马等)进行攻击的目标,这些恶意软件一旦侵入服务器,可能会窃取敏感数据、破坏系统功能或作为进一步攻击的跳板。
2.DDoS攻击
分布式拒绝服务(DDoS)攻击通过大量无效请求占用服务器资源,导致合法用户无法访问服务,这种攻击不仅影响用户体验,还可能造成经济损失和品牌声誉损害。
3.SQL注入与跨站脚本攻击(XSS)
应用层攻击,如SQL注入和XSS,利用Web应用程序的安全漏洞,允许攻击者执行未授权的数据库操作或在用户浏览器中执行恶意脚本,从而窃取数据或篡改网页内容。
4.弱密码与身份验证漏洞
弱密码政策和不完善的身份验证机制是服务器安全的常见短板,攻击者可通过暴力破解、字典攻击等手段获取账户控制权,进而实施更深层次的攻击。
5.内部威胁
来自组织内部的不当行为,如员工故意泄露信息、误操作或被社会工程学欺骗,同样对服务器安全构成严重威胁。
6.配置错误与软件漏洞
服务器配置不当(如默认账户未更改、不必要的服务未关闭)以及操作系统和应用软件的已知漏洞未及时修补,都是潜在的安全风险点。
二、服务器安全防护措施
1.强化访问控制
实施最小权限原则:确保每个用户和服务仅拥有完成任务所需的最低权限。
采用多因素认证(MFA):增加登录安全性,即使密码泄露也能有效阻止未授权访问。
定期审查权限:定期检查并调整用户权限,移除不再需要的访问权限。
2.安装防火墙与入侵检测系统(IDS)
配置硬件或软件防火墙:监控并过滤进出服务器的流量,阻挡恶意请求。
部署IDS/IPS:实时监测异常活动,及时响应潜在威胁。
3.定期更新与补丁管理
及时安装安全补丁:关注操作系统和应用软件的安全公告,迅速应用补丁修复已知漏洞。
自动化更新机制:建立自动化工具,确保所有组件保持最新状态。
4.数据加密与备份
使用强加密算法:对存储和传输中的数据进行加密,保护数据隐私。
定期备份数据:制定备份策略,包括全量和增量备份,确保数据可恢复性。
5.安全意识培训
员工教育:定期举办网络安全培训,提高员工对钓鱼邮件、社会工程学等威胁的认识。
模拟演练:通过模拟攻击场景,检验员工的应急反应能力和安全流程的有效性。
6.日志审计与监控
详细记录日志:开启并保护好服务器日志,记录关键操作和访问记录。
实时监控与分析:利用SIEM(安全信息和事件管理)系统,实时分析日志数据,快速识别异常行为。
三、结论
服务器安全是一个持续的过程,需要综合运用多种策略,从技术防护到人员培训,全方位构建安全防线,面对不断变化的威胁环境,保持警惕、及时响应和持续改进是确保服务器安全的关键,通过上述措施的实施,可以显著降低服务器遭受攻击的风险,保障业务连续性和数据安全。